Output caa3f62793c1f26fcb72cdc9a4143cd214c90dbf8a348fc129fa836c02ba7ef1:0

value
910561
script pubkey
OP_0 OP_PUSHBYTES_20 02de94b47f979ae26c7a9fa269e8aa4618409fc2
address
bc1qqt0ffdrlj7dwymr6n73xn692gcvyp87ztugxfc
transaction
caa3f62793c1f26fcb72cdc9a4143cd214c90dbf8a348fc129fa836c02ba7ef1
confirmations
74117
spent
false

2 Sat Ranges